下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、德国电信数据分析平台 一项目总结经过大半年的艰苦努力,电信数据分析项目终于结束,回想我们团队当初从 不熟 悉技术、业务以及开发流程的新兵到现在久经磨练老战士,经过了无数个灯 火通明的夜晚,我们的付出已经获得了几个阶段性的成果,并得到了一线用户和 发包方客 户的高度认可。下面就项目中几个方面进行总结:1、项目进度从项目工作任务书中约定,项目原计划从 2010 年 12 月启动到 2011 年 6 月底结 束,而实际结束到 2011 年 8 月底,延期将近 2 个月,可以看出工期有 30%的增加。其 中分析原因有:(一设计规格(1 项目设计需要的设计人员经验没有根据项目的实际情况而投入,并且设计人
2、员太少;(2 设计人员对数据统计分析型报表系统设计经验不足;(3 对报表制作工具Cognos 的实现报表过程基本不了解,造成设计结果要求与开发工具实际可支持功能 脱离;(4 设计规格内容在起初设计时没有根据数据统计分析(报表系统定出合理描 述模板,也是设计成果不能很好适应开发需要的原因。(二规格变更需要、规格的变更是我们这个项目特别突出的现象,前期迭代开发人员拿着 规格文档只是完成功能,对一些公用组件由于没有详细规定只能实现基本的功能,对用户操作细节和界面风格等更是缺少详细的标准要求,而在后期迭代,设计人员对一些标准逐渐确定后才给开发人员提出实现要求,导致前期开发已经完成或正在开发 的功能投入
3、了大量的重复修改时间;项目中同时出现了一定的 特征蠕变”现象:即将额外增强功能逐渐纳入到 计划 之内的趋势,而之前由于设计没有预计到这种情况在一定程度上的发生,当它发生时给迭代内开发工作造成一定的压力,这样就会出现开发人员加班加点赶工期,经常 疲劳工作。(三新业务、新技术由于项目涉及新业务、新技术,特别是开发人员需要熟练使用技术高效率开 发 必须经过一定的业务熟悉和技术锻炼,所以前期需要投入学习的时间。针对以上的情况我们在前期对工作量的估算时没有充分考虑到,对工作量的 估 算偏小,导致为了追赶进度,开发人员几乎每天都在加班、 周末也被作为正常 的工 作时间,当然其中也有一定的商务原因,希望在以
4、后的项目中能客观的估算 项目周 期和工作量,让团队能保持长期正常的工作状态。综上所述:通过本项目的迭代开发模式,可得出这种模式是典型的时间周期 与完 成功能数量的“ S 型关系,我简单的画了个图示如下:迭代周期迭代开发周期与完成模块 S 型关系图2、项目质量作为一个项目组团队要完成一个新产品的研发,各个环节都涉及到我们在工 作 中需要不断学习和改进的地方。 在前期迭代中,测试组提出了一批批的问题单,其 中有开发人员不仔细导致,也有规格不清晰导致,但是归根结底需要我们项目组的 每位成员有很好的质量意识,分析每一个问题发生的原因,处处把工作做扎 实、做 到位,握好每一个环节,质量风险会降到最低;当
5、然我们也需要有一个健全的质量管 理体系,用制度来辅助管理好质量。3、项目风险下面列举一下主要的风险:(1 技术风险:项目使用了比较新的 Cog nos 报表工具,由于开发人员没 有使用过 此工具的经验,前期是一边学习一边开发,在开发过程中遇 到了很多技术难题,给开发 进度和质量造成了一定的风险。对于技术上的风险,我们在请教了 Cog nos 的技术 专家,并进行了多次的培训 指导,在日常的开发过程中也安排专人研究攻关技术难题,这一系列工作保证了开发工作的顺利进行,让我们的团队从中积累了不少宝贵 的技 术经验。(2规格风险:项目前期规格描述比较粗糙,在后期逐渐暴露出现了 特征蠕变”现 象:即将额
6、外增强功能逐渐纳入到计划之内的趋势,而之前由于设计没有预计到这种 情况在一定程度上的发生,当它发生时给 迭代内开发工作造成一定的压力。面对如 此的设计,开发人员只能不断的与设计人员沟通确认,加班加点工作,把由于设计不到 位造成的影响降到最低。(3 质量风险:在前期开发人员与设计人员由于理解不一致导致了一些开发结果偏离设计的现象;在后期由于变更大量发生,开发人员为了追赶工期长期加班加点,疲劳的工作状态也造成了一定的质量问题。项目组为了提高开发质量,除了要求开发人员做到单元测试,还专门增加了内部测试人员,在功能被开发完成后进行相应的 集成测试,避免了显而易见的问题暴露出去。(4 成本风险:对于我们
7、外包项目成本,投入的人力和得到的工作量是否 平衡决 定了我们的项目的成本是否被控制在合理范围中。从现在统计 看,我们的人力的投入已经超过了发包方给予我们的工作量,分析原因主要有以下几个方面造成:(1 项目 的初始工作量估算只是从发包 方提供当时看似比较粗糙、简单的规格文档为依据;(2 对实现过程 技术风险估计不足;(3 对业务规格文档自身不能很好指导开发存在 风险估计不足;(4 开发后期基本界面规范才确定风险没有预计;(5 开发中期大量的 变更发生导致开发重复工作风险估计不足;(6 在变更发生时,对变更工作量估算偏少,主要考虑了编写代码时间,忽略了测试、联 调、VT 等环节用时;(7 最后还有
8、项目的大的里程碑计划 进行了多次延后,导致人 员投入不能按任务书计划的时间释放也是造 成了人力大量超额投入。针对成本问题,我们在以后项目中要从项目起初的需求范围、规 格文档和技术 选型等几个方面考虑,并对工作量估算要多次评审决定;在后期需求变更发生时,要 考虑全面的工作范围,而不仅仅是编 写代码;也希望发包方能在项目计划延后时,提 早通知我外包项目负 责人,并说明延后原因和时间,我外包方针对延后情况商讨后给 出延期导致成本增加的回复。4、项目范围我们外包的项目分为三块,其中报表组完成了 21 个第一类业务统计分析应 用模 块,其中包括 18 张报表和 3 个非报表功能;还有 30 个第二类业务
9、统计分析 应用,其 中包括27个报表和3非报表功能;ELT-Hadoop MapReduce组完成41个数据加工 作业;J2EE-配置管理组完成 39 个应用。其中涉及第一类、第二类 业务应用的报 表、MR、配置功能都已经通过多次的验证,现已经上线试运行。5、项目评价项目从开始到现在虽然遇到了一定的困难,但是通过我们与发包方共同坚持 不 懈的努力,终于走到了现在,并且得到了几个阶段性的成果:(1 2011 年 6 月项目顺利进行入了用户测试阶段;(2 2011 年 7 月初,数据分析平台在维也纳成功进行了演示,演示的成功 是对项目 组在内的所有参与项目研发、 交付的兄弟姐妹们最大的肯定和鼓舞,是对兄弟们挑 灯夜战最好的褒奖;(3 在 2011 年 7 月底,项目顺利通过了 TR5 阶段性验收和 TR6 评审,发包方项目 终验 9 月中旬也已顺利通过。本数据分析平台后期在逐步推出新的版本。最后要特别提出的是:项目组从成立到现在人员最多达到 82 人,最多的时 候为 8 个小组,每组 9 10 人;其中组长都是带领大家日夜塵战的带头人,他们付出了常人 无法忍受的代价,他们是报表组的
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026四川凉山州西昌住房和城乡建设局招聘1名笔试备考题库及答案解析
- 2026四川成都传媒集团人力资源服务中心售前工程师、内控法务专员等岗位招聘4人笔试备考题库及答案解析
- 2026中科芯社会招聘笔试备考试题及答案解析
- 2026河南安阳师范学院招聘笔试备考试题及答案解析
- 2026福建厦门市集美职业技术学校非在编(顶岗)教师招聘3人笔试备考试题及答案解析
- 2026江西萍乡市莲花县坊楼中心幼儿园招聘2人笔试备考试题及答案解析
- 2026云南曲靖市宣威市第二幼儿园招聘编制外学龄前教学辅助人员1人考试参考试题及答案解析
- 2026云南临沧永德县红十字会招聘公益性岗位人员1人考试参考试题及答案解析
- 2026春季福建福州市台江第五中心小学顶岗教师招聘2人笔试模拟试题及答案解析
- 2026山东威海长青海洋科技股份有限公司博士后科研工作站招聘2人考试参考试题及答案解析
- 萨克斯课件教学课件
- 呼吸内科利用PDCA循环提高患者无创呼吸机有效使用率品管圈
- 肝硬化护理疑难病例讨论
- 股东内部承包经营利润分成合同
- 安徽省水利水电工程施工招标文件示范文本(2025年版)
- T/CFDIA 007-2024再生羽绒羽毛及制品评价要求
- 设备合伙投资协议书
- 急性缺血性卒中再灌注治疗指南(2024版)解读
- 2025年广东惠州市交通投资集团有限公司招聘笔试参考题库附带答案详解
- 外墙真石漆协议书范本
- 公务员-强烈逻辑推理500题
评论
0/150
提交评论